I'm looking for a self guided, free range mule deer hunt (rifle) in west Texas this fall and based on my research it will be best if I pay access rights to hunt privately owned land. So, I'm wondering who out there offers self guided hunts on their ranches and what are the success rates (if known)?
I would like to keep my budget below $1,500 if possible and I'm not looking for any record book deer, or even a buck for that matter. I'm just looking for a good spot and stalk hunting experience with plenty of animals to chose from.

Plenty of animals and a budget for $1500 is going to be hard to come by. You pay for what you get specially when it comes to mule deer. I offer self guided mule deer hunts in far war west Texas but right now lowest I have is $2500.
If you do find a place within your budget make sure you do your research and ask for recent references. Some counties have doe season for archery only that may be something to look into.

By plenty of animals to chose from, I was primarily referring to does. Most mule deer hunts i have been on you dont see large #s of deer. Ive hunted them in several states and mexico and my experince is you have to cover alot of ground to find them and most states dont offer doe tags. Thats part if the reason the hunts are expensive.
